If you haven't listened to that Canadian radio interview from Kruegar you should its a good listen. A funny comment from the interviewer at the start to Kruegar is

'How in the name of Matt Le Tissier did you end up getting this job'

The main thing I pick up from it is that his main role is going to be growing our brand to produce more revenue to enable us to keep our best young players by being able to offer them bigger contracts than we do currently and to slowly push the clubs above us but spending within our means. I feel this is a good thing, I don't want us to get into the top 4 by the way Man City and Chelsea do by spending billions, it would be much more satisfying doing it within our means with players from our academy contributing.

I expect him to push hard in Canada and North America to increase our stature, with all his links there he is most likely to be successful. Good times ahead for the saints

A new era with a more global, transparent and open saints

The future is bright.
